SDM College of Ayurveda, Udupi was set up in the year 1958 so as to revive Ayurveda as modern science. SDM Ayurvedic Medical College represents the best of traditional knowledge & contemporary excellence. It is managed by the SDME Society, Ujire.
The inspiration behind the institution’s success is Dr. D. Veerendra Heggade, Dharmadhikari of Shree Kshethra Dharmasthala & the President of SDM Educational Society who is committed towards service human welfare and social development via Education.

Ever since its inception, SDM Ayurvedic Medical College has rendered impeccable service to the public by means of offering healthcare and qualitative value-based Ayurvedic education to its students.

The institution offers Ayurvedic education at both graduate and post-graduate levels that are regulated by the statutory apex body, Central Council for Indian Medicine (CCIM). The college is affiliated to the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ences, Bangalore, Karnataka.

SDM Ayurvedic Medical College is provided with good infrastructure and amenities. The college has a fully equipped library, an herb garden, audio-visual library and seminar hall, separate hostel facilities for boys and girls, a well equipped hospital, extensive laboratory and special clinics. The campus has a canteen and bank extension counter as well.

The vision of SDM College of Ayurveda is to provide evidence-based knowledge of a disease and goodwill & compassion towards the suffering.

Course details at SDM Ayurvedic Medical College
Under Graduate Programs:
BAMS (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ery)
Curricular Study – 4 ½ years divided into four phases plus one year of internship
  • Phase I– Professional – 12 months
  • Phase II – professional – 12 months
  • Phase III – professional – 12 months
  • Phase IV – professional – 18 months
  • Compulsory Internship – 12 months
Postgraduate Courses:
Clinical
  • MD in Kayachikitsa (General Medicine)
  • MD in Panchakarma (Special Therapies)
  • MD in Roga Nidana (Pathology)
  • MD in Kaumarabritya (Pediatrics)
  • MD in Manasaroga (Psychiatry)
  • MS in Shalya Tantra (Surgery)
  • MS in Prasooti Tantra & Streeroga (Gynecology & Obstetrics)
Non-Clinical
  • MD in Dravyaguna (Materia Medica)
  • MD in Rasashastra (Alchemistry)
  • MD in Bhaishaiya Kalpana (Pharmaceutics)
  • MD in Shareera Rachana (Anatomy)
  • MD in Samhita & Siddanta (Basic Principles)
  • MD in Swasthavrita (Preventive, Social Medicine)
  • MD in Agadatantra (Toxicology & Forensic Medicine)
Duration of post graduation courses is 3 years.

BAMS
To join BAMS at SDP Ayurvedic Medical College, a candidate should have passed PUC or 10 +2 years basic education with PCB (Physics, Chemistry and Biology) with a minimum of 50% marks. (40% for SC/ST & OBC candidates of Karnataka State)
Foreign students can get admission if the university recognizes the basic qualification of the corresponding country and on successful passing in the exams conducted by the university.

Eligibility for Post Graduation Courses
The candidate should have obtained a BAMS degree from a CCIM recognized university.
(Note: Non-Karnataka applicants who seek admission for BAMS and MD/MS (Ayurveda) must get the ELIGIBILITY CERTIFICATE that is issued by the Rajiv Gandhi University of Health Sciences, Bangalore, Karnataka.)
